Berikut ini script yang saya gunakan. Mas indra, kalo yg saya gunakan adalah script berikut ini: SELECT COL1,COL2,COL3,COL4,COL5 FROM T1 WHERE ROWID != (SELECT MAX(ROWID) FROM T1 D WHERE T1.COL3=D.COL3 AND T1.COL4=D.COL4 AND T1.COL5=D..COL5); silakan dicoba dan di utak-atik untuk menampilkan duplicate datanya semoga membantu
----- Original Message ---- From: Indra Ocktavin <[EMAIL PROTECTED]> To: [email protected] Sent: Monday, 21 April 2008 11:01:02 Subject: [indo-oracle] Menampilkan duplicate row Hai semua, saya baru dapat tugas dari senior nih, bagaimana caranya menampilkan duplicate row sekaligus kembarannya untuk kemudian data yg akan dihapus akan diseleksi secara manual. Sebelumnya saya sudah sempat nyobain dan bisa,tp dengan pembatas rownum karena datanya ckp bsr. Cuma query baru bisa tampil stlh 15mnt. Gak efisien. Ada yg bs bantu gak dengan cr yg lbh cepat. Berikut ilustrasi query yg saya coba di oracle 9g: select col1,col2,col3, col4,col5 from tabelA where (col3,col4,col5) in (select col3,col4,col5 from tabelA group by col3,col4,col5 having count(*)>1; Mgk kalo pake view ditambah trigger mgk lebih efektif,tp saya blm tau caranya. Maklum pemula boz,baru 1 blnan ini megang oracle. Para senior Indo-Oracle, mohon pencerahannya ya.. Terima kasih ______________________________________________________________________ Search, browse and book your hotels and flights through Yahoo! Travel. http://sg.travel.yahoo.com [Non-text portions of this message have been removed]

